Ingredients for Bacon Cheddar Quiche
- 6 slices bacon, cooked
- 2 tablespoons green onions, chopped
- 4 large eggs
- ½ cup milk
- ⅛ teaspoon ground black pepper
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- ½ cup half-and-half
- ¼ teaspoon salt
- ⅛ teaspoon dry mustard (optional)
- pinch cayenne pepper (optional)
- 1 (9 inch) pie shell
- 1 tablespoon bacon grease

How to Make Bacon Cheddar Quiche
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Cook bacon until crispy. Crumble and evenly distribute in the bottom of the pie crust.
- S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ese over the crumbled bacon.
- Sauté green onions in 1 tablespoon of bacon grease until softened. Sprinkle over the cheese.
- In a medium bowl, whisk together eggs, half-and-half, milk, salt, and pepper.
- Pour egg mixture evenly into the pie crust.
- Bake for 45-50 minutes, or until the quiche is set and the crust is golden brown.
- Let cool slightly before slicing and serving. Enjoy!
